Are bronzeback venomous?

Unsourced material may be challenged and removed. Dendrelaphis caudolineatus is a common species of colubrid snake known commonly as the striped bronzeback or bronze tree snake. It is erroneously called ‘garter snake’ in the Philippines. It is not venomous and it is the most commonly sold snake as a pet.

Are tree snakes venomous?

Green Tree Snakes have no fangs and no venom. They are very reluctant to bite and would rather slither away. If provoked, a Green Tree Snake will rise up, inflate its throat and body, and make a stink from its anal glands – so best not to get too close. Snake skin is not slimy.

What is snake house called?

A herpetarium is a zoological exhibition space for reptiles and amphibians, most commonly a dedicated area of a larger zoo. A herpetarium which specializes in snakes is an ophidiarium or serpentarium, which are more common as stand-alone entities.
